52-tellurium-134
- Atomic Mass: 133.9115405 +- 0.0000360 amu
- Excess Mass: -82399.438 +- 33.552 keV
- Binding Energy: 1123274.318 +- 33.552 keV
- Beta Decay Energy: B- 1550.000 +- 30.000 keV
"The 1995 update to the atomic mass evaluation" by G.Audi and A.H.Wapstra,
Nuclear Physics A595 vol. 4 p.409-480, December 25, 1995.
- Spin: 0+
- Half life: 41.8 min
- Mode of decay: Beta to I-134
Meta state at 1.691 Mev
- Spin: 6+
- Half life: 164 ns
- Mode of decay: IT
- Possible parent nuclides:
- Beta from Sb-134
- Beta + N from Sb-135
